The Food Robot created by retired professor Liu Changfa is currently just a prototype, but definitely has potential to be sold mainstream. The robot stands 5 feet tall. It contains a computer in it's leg which users can program new recipes. The torso is comprised of a pot, induction cooker, and the upper chest houses the screen. Food Robot also has an arm to help with sturring. So far 200+ meals have been tested by humans and all have said it doesn't taste any different than if made by hand.
